WebClean off any corrosion and check to see whether the battery will charge up again. Then check the battery voltage with a voltmeter. It should read close to 12.6 volts when the is off. Then turn on the engine again and check the battery. If the voltmeter reads between 14-15 volts then the battery is normal. WebVery low differences in voltage between the battery and alternator should also be suspect – say – 12.8 volts at the battery. The first course of action is to check the wiring carefully that runs between the alternator’s main power wire and the battery. A worn, loose, or damaged connector can cause a massive voltage drop. WebBattery voltage measured at the terminals with the engine running should be about 13.7-14.7 volts. That is the output of the alternator at the battery and that range is needed to keep the battery properly-maintained.
